Sunglass Hut
Closed
Advertisement
Photos
221 Glendale Ave
Saint Catherines, ON L2T 2K9
Sunglass Hut, Saint Catherines's premier shopping and inspiration destination for the top brands, latest trends and exclusive styles of high quality fashion and performance sunglasses.
Also at this address
Owner verified
See a problem?
You might also like
Advertisement


